Rajasaurus
Rajasaurus was a stocky carnivorous dinosaur with an unusual head crest, first described by Chicago paleontologists Paul Sereno and Jeff Wilson and Geological Survey of India palaeontologist Suresh Srivastava in 2003. Fossilized bones of this species were first discovered by Suresh Srivastava of GSI during 1982-1984 from Rahioli, Kheda district, Gujarat, India.
